It Doesn't feel like the drop into first gear. It is repetitive every 2 seconds (timed it today) It seems that it is dependant on brake pedal pressure while stopped. The harder the pedal pressure the higher level of frequency it occurs. The feeling is more like the tranny is lurching forward. I wonder if the ABS sensor is fauly and actually releasing or pulsing the brakes while I'm stopped.
